Output 703f895414d07b632762868538521ad4eb283eaa87b59f701a48d04570d16b1c:5

value
100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df8c97e3044ff8503d09cd5bde9d5064ea21acdf OP_EQUALVERIFY OP_CHECKSIG
address
1MP27NbxeEDZzQFC6mwqaSojF9C8CE527s
transaction
703f895414d07b632762868538521ad4eb283eaa87b59f701a48d04570d16b1c
spent
true